Sinking foundation lifting services involve specialized techniques designed to restore the stability and levelness of a building’s foundation. When a home or commercial property begins to settle unevenly, it can cause issues such as cracked walls, sticking doors or windows, and uneven flooring. These problems often indicate that the foundation has shifted or sunk over time. Service providers utilize methods like underpinning or slab jacking to lift and stabilize the foundation, helping to prevent further movement and structural damage. This process aims to re-establish proper support for the property, ensuring it remains safe and functional.
The primary problems addressed by sinking foundation lifting include uneven floors, cracked walls, and misaligned door and window frames. These issues can compromise the structural integrity of a property if left untreated. Foundation movement can be caused by various factors such as soil settling, moisture changes, or poor initial construction. Sinking foundations may also lead to increased maintenance costs and reduce the overall value of a home. By elevating and stabilizing the foundation, service providers help resolve these issues, restoring the property’s stability and appearance.
Properties that typically require sinking foundation lifting are often older homes or buildings situated on expansive or shifting soils common in areas like Suffolk, VA. Residential properties with noticeable foundation cracks, sloping floors, or doors that won’t close properly are common candidates. Additionally, commercial buildings experiencing foundation settlement may benefit from this service to maintain safety and operational efficiency. It is especially useful in cases where ongoing soil movement or moisture fluctuations have caused the foundation to sink or shift over time.

The overview below groups typical Sinking Foundation Lifting proj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Suffolk, VA.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- Most routine foundation lifting projects in Suffolk typically cost between $250 and $600. These jobs often involve minor adjustments to stabilize settled areas and are common for residential properties. Costs can vary based on the extent of the settlement and accessibility.
Moderate Projects - Mid-sized foundation lifts usually range from $600 to $2,000. Many local contractors handle these jobs regularly, which involve more extensive lifting or underpinning to correct significant settling issues. Larger or more complex jobs may push costs higher.
Large or Complex Jobs - For substantial foundation lifting, such as lifting large sections of a structure or dealing with difficult access, costs can range from $2,000 to $5,000 or more. These projects are less common but are necessary for serious settlement problems requiring specialized equipment.
Full Replacement or Extensive Repairs - Complete foundation replacement or major underpinning work can exceed $5,000, with prices depending on the size of the property and complexity. Such projects are less frequent and typically involve extensive planning and labor by experienced local service providers.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What causes a sinking foundation? Foundation sinking can result from soil movement, poor drainage, or inadequate support beneath the structure.
How do contractors lift a sunken foundation? Local service providers typically use methods like piering or underpinning to stabilize and lift a sinking foundation.
Is foundation lifting suitable for all types of foundations? Foundation lifting is most effective for specific foundation types; a professional assessment can determine if it's appropriate.
What are signs that a foundation needs to be lifted? Common indicators include uneven floors, cracks in walls or the foundation, and doors or windows that stick or don’t close properly.
